Story
While he may not ribbit- this boy can definitely hop! Frogger is a 1 year old beagle/Australian shepherd cross. He is cute as can be just as much fun!Frogger absolutely loves other dogs. He does great with dogs of all sizes and ages. He, obviously, prefers a wrestling buddy but is equals happy with a snuggle buddy! He is pretty indifferent to the cats in his foster home. He is good with the kids in his foster family. He is great in his crate and the house.Frogger is a really fun, active, and smart boy that needs a family that willing and able to keep his brain and his body active. He is a champion runner and is a great training companion. He also would make a phenomenal working dog- obedience, tracking, agility, rally - the possibilities are endless!Frogger is neutered, microchipped, and up to date on his vaccinations. He has also tested negative for heartworm disease. His adoption fee is $450.00 plus sales tax. Please submit an adoption application if you would like to meet this fun guy!

You can fill out an adoption application online on our official website.Chuck is a 4 1/2 year old beagle who came to the shelter as an owner surrender. He's a pretty easygoing and affectionate guy who does have one big problem. He's very overweight. Food is definitely a big weakness for him. Chuck has been fully vetted but we are going to have him checked out just to make sure that there's no medical reason for his obesity. His adoption fee is $150. We would like to find Chuck a home that has some beagle experience. They are not a dog for everyone. They can be somewhat stubborn and tend to be ruled by their keen sense of smell. Chuck did live with older kids and has done well with other dogs. He has had a little bit of basic training but could always benefit from some more. Chuck has had no exposure to cats.
